Masons Antiques has dated this piece to the 1870s.
It has a superb patina.

The two-piece enammelled dial has black Roman numerals and finely cut hands. It is free from any chips, cracks or crazing.
The latchplate movement is fitted with a deadbeat escapement. It has just been fully overhauled by our BHI registered staff.
This is a clock of exemplary quality.
